In this work, a veteran builder shows do-it-yourselfers how they can create space where there doesn't seem to be any, by rearranging or removing walls, raising or lowering ceilings, adding dormers and bay windows, fixing up attics and basements, or any number of other easy renovations. Starting with a crash course in the essentials of good design, Jones explains how to inspect the home for potential space-enhancing remodelling projects, with careful attention paid to evaluating aesthetics, practicality, manhours, and cost. Then he demonstrates - with step-by-step instructions, photos, and illustrations - how to make the most of existing square footage by increasing closet and storage space, converting attics and basements, framing and finishing interior walls, building stairs, even installing curb-mounted and self-flashing skylights.
